Drilling Into Limestone Formations for Exploration Techniques and Considerations


Limestone formations are significant geological structures that provide valuable resources and insights into the Earth’s subsurface environment. Drilling into these formations is a crucial process for exploration, whether it's for petroleum, natural gas, water resources, or geological studies. This article delves into the methods of drilling limestone, its implications, advantages, and some challenges faced in the process.


Understanding Limestone Formations


Limestone is a sedimentary rock primarily composed of calcium carbonate, which often forms from the accumulation of shell, coral, algal, and other organic materials. Over millions of years, these sediments compact and solidify into rock. The unique characteristics of limestone, including its porosity and permeability, make it an essential target for exploration.


Limestone typically forms in shallow marine environments, and it often contains significant aquifers or reservoirs for hydrocarbons. Drilling into limestone can reveal crucial data about the geological history of an area, as well as the presence of natural resources.


Drilling Techniques


Drilling into limestone requires specific techniques to penetrate the rock effectively. The most common methods include


1. Rotary Drilling This is the most widely used method in the exploration of limestone formations. It involves a rotating drill bit that penetrates the rock layer. The drill pipe is hollow, allowing the circulation of drilling fluid that cools the bit and carries rock cuttings to the surface.


2. Percussion Drilling Utilizing a hammer mechanism, this technique drives the drill bit into the rock through repeated impacts. While more effective in harder formations, it is often slower than rotary drilling and less commonly used in limestone.


3. Directional Drilling In cases where surface access is limited, directional drilling allows for the drilling of wells at various angles. This technique enhances exploration in areas that may be environmentally sensitive or urbanized.


4. Coring This technique involves extracting cylindrical sections of rock, known as cores, for analysis. Core samples are invaluable for understanding the stratigraphy, mineral content, and potential resources within the limestone.

Advantages of Drilling Limestone


Drilling into limestone offers numerous advantages


- Resource Extraction It allows for the assessment and extraction of oil, natural gas, and water resources. - Geological Insights Drilling provides a direct way to gather geological data, helping scientists understand past environments and predict future geological behaviors. - Infrastructure Development Identifying available resources supports local economies and infrastructure development, especially in regions dependent on fossil fuels or groundwater supplies.


Challenges and Considerations


Despite its advantages, drilling into limestone formations comes with challenges


1. Environmental Concerns Drilling can lead to habitat disruption and contamination of water sources. It is imperative to conduct thorough environmental assessments and implement sustainable practices.


2. Drilling Difficulties Limestone may present challenges due to its variable hardness, which can affect drill bit wear and the rate of penetration. Proper selection of drilling equipment and techniques is essential.


3. Water Influx Many limestone formations are characterized by high water tables or porosity, potentially leading to significant water influx during drilling. This can complicate operations and require additional management strategies.


4. Regulatory Compliance There are strict regulations governing drilling activities to protect the environment. Companies must adhere to local, state, and federal guidelines, which can vary significantly.
